PARTIES "Borrower" means each person signing at the end of this Note, and the person's successors and assigns, "Lender" means CHASE MANHATTAN MORTGAGE CORPORATION and its successors and assigns. 2. BORROWER'S PROMISE TO PAY; INTEREST In return for a loan received from Lender, Borrower promises to pay the principal sum of Ninety-One Thousand, Eight Hundred Eighty-Eight and 00/100 Dollars (U.S. $ 91, 888.00 ), plus interest, to the order of Lender. Interest will be charged on unpaid principal, from the date of disbursement of the loan proceeds by Lender, at the rate of Five and Three-Quarters percent ( 5.750 96) per year until the full amount of principal has been paid. 3. PROMISE TO PAY SECURED Borrower's promise to pay is secured by a mortgage, dad of trust or similar security instrument that is dated the same date as this Note and called the "Security Instrument." That Security Instrument protects the Lender from losses which might result if Borrower defaults tinder this Note. 4. MANNER OF PAYMENT (A) Time Borrower shall make a payment of principal and interest to Lender on the first day of each month beginning on April 1, 2004 . Any principal and interest remaining on the first day of March, 2034 will be due on that date, which is called the maturity date. (B) Place Payment shall be made at P.O. BOX 79046 PHOENIX, AZ 85062-9046 or at such other place as Lender may designate in writing by notice to Borrower. (C) Amount Each monthly payment of principal and interest will be in the amount of U.S. $ 536.23 Five Hundred Thirty-Six and 23/100 'This amount will be part of a larger monthly payment required by the Security Instrument, that shall be applied to principal, interest and other items in the order described in the Security Instrument. (D) Allonge to this Note for Payment Adjustments If an allonge providing for payment adjustments is executed by Borrower together with this Note, the covenants of the allonge shall be incorporated into and shall amend and supplement the covenants of this Note as if the allonge were a part of this Note. 5. BORROWER'S RIGHT TO PREPAY Borrower has the right to pay the debt evidenced by this Note, in whole or in pan, without charge or penalty, on the first day of any month. Lender shall accept prepayment on other days provided that borrower pays interest on the amount prepaid for the remainder of the month to the extent required by Lender and permitted by regulations of the Secretary. If Borrower makes a partial prepayment, there will be no changes in the due date or in the amount of the monthly payment unless Lender agrees in writing to those changes. 6. BORROWER'S FAELURE TO PAY (A) Late Charge for Overdue Payments If lender has not received the full monthly payment required by the Security Instrument, as described in Paragraph 4(c) of this Note by the end of fifteen calendar days after the payment is due, Lender may collect a late charge in the amount of 4% of the overdue amount of each payment. (B) Default If Borrower defaults by failing to pay in full any monthly payment, then Lender may, except as limited by regulations of the Secretary in the case of payment defaults, require immediate payment in full of the principal balance remaining due and all accrued interest. Lender may choose not to exercise this option without waiving its rights in the event of any subsequent default. In many circumstances regulations issued by the Secretary will limit Lender's right to require immediate payment in full in the case of payment defaults. This Note does not authorize acceleration when not permitted by HUD regulations. As used in this Note, "Secretary" means the Secretary of Housing and Urban Development or his or her designee. FHA MULTISTATE FIXED RATE NOTE % ' c-rwz ttrro6l t+se t of z (Replacesl/96) Eyh ;b (C) Payment of Costs and Expenses If Lender has required immediate payment in full, as described above, Lender may require Borrower to pay costs and expenses including reasonable and customary attorney's fees for enforcing this Note to the extent not prohibited by applicable law. Such fees and costs shall bear interest from the date of disbursement at the same rate as the principal of this Note. 7. WAIVERS Borrower and any other person who has obligations under this Note waive the rights of presentment and notice of dishonor. "Presentment" means the right to require Lander to demand payment of amounts due. "Notice of dishonor" means the right to require Lender to give notice to other persons that amounts due have not been paid. 8. GIVING OF NOTICES Unless applicable law requires a different method, any notice that must be given to Borrower under this Note will be given by delivering it or by mailing it by first class mail to Borrower at the property address above or at a different address if Borrower has given Lender a notice of Borrower's different address. Any notice that must be given to Lander under this Note will be given by first class trail to Lender at the address stated in Paragraph 4(B) or at a different address if Borrower is given a notice of that different address. 9. OBLIGATIONS OF PERSONS UNDER THIS NOTE If more than one person signs this Note, each person is fully and personally obligated to keep all of the promises made in this Note, including the promise to pay the full amount owed. Any person who is a guaramor, surety or endorser of this Note is also obligated to do these things. Any person who takes over these obligations, including the obligations of a guarantor, surety or endorser of this Note, is also obligated to keep all of the promises made in this Note. Lender may enforce its rights under this Note against each person individually or against all signatories together. Any one person signing this Note may be required to pay all of the amounts owed under this Note. BY SIGNING BELOW, Borrower accepts and agrees to the terms and covenants contained in this Note. IF YOU COMPLY WITH THE PROVISIONS OF THE HOMEOWNERS' EMERGENCY MORTGAGE ASSISTANCE ACT OF 1983 (THE "ACT"), YOU MAY BE ELIGIBLE FOR EMERGENCY MORTGAGE ASSISTANCE: IF YOUR DEFAULT HAS BEEN CAUSED BY CIRCUMSTANCES BEYOND YOUR CONTROL, IF YOU HAVE A REASONABLE PROSPECT OF BEING ABLE TO PAY YOUR MORTGAGE PAYMENTS, AND IF YOU MEET OTHER ELIGIBILITY REQUIREMENTS ESTABLISHED BY THE PENNSYLVANIA HOUSING FINANCE AGENCY. TEMPORARY STAY OF FORECLOSURE - Under the Act, you are entitled to a temporary stay of foreclosure on your mortgage for thirty (30) days from the date of this Notice (plus three [3] days for mailing). During that time, you must arrange and attend a "face-to-face" meeting with one of the Consumer Credit Counseling Agencies listed at the end of this Notice. THIS MEETING MUST OCCUR WITHIN THIRTY-THREE (33) DAYS OF THE DATE OF THIS NOTICE. IF YOU DO NOT APPLY FOR EMERGENCY MORTGAGE ASSISTANCE, YOU MUST BRING YOUR MORTGAGE UP TO DATE. THE PART OF THIS NOTICE CALLED "HOW TO CURE YOUR MORTGAGE DEFAULT" EXPLAINS HOW TO BRING YOUR MORTGAGE UP TO DATE. CONSUMER CREDIT COUNSELING AGENCIES - if you meet with one of the Consumer Credit Counseling Agencies listed at the end of this Notice, the lender may NOT take action against you for thirty (30) days after the date of this meeting. The names, addresses, and telephone numbers of designated Consumer Credit Counseline Agencies for the countv in which the Pronertv is located are set forth at the end of this Notice. It is only necessary to schedule one face-to-face meeting. Advise your lender immediately of your intentions. INTERNET REPRINT REPRESENTATION OF PRINTED DOCUMENT APPLICATION FOR MORTGAGE ASSISTANCE - Your mortgage is in default for the reasons set forth later in this Notice (see following pages for specific information about the nature of your default). You have the right to apply for financial assistance from the Homeowners' Emergency Mortgage Assistance Program ("HEMAP"). To do so, you must fill out, sign, and file a completed HEMAP Application with one of the designated Consumer Credit Counseling Agencies listed at the end of this Notice. Only Consumer Credit Counseling Agencies have applications for the program and they will assist you in submitting a complete application to the Pennsylvania Housing Finance Agency. To temporarily stop the lender from filing a foreclosure action, your application MUST be forwarded to the Pennsylvania Housing Finance Agency ("PHFA") and received within thirty (30) days of your face-to-face meeting with the counseling agency. YOU SHOULD FILE A HEMAP APPLICATION AS SOON AS POSSIBLE. IF YOU HAVE A MEETING WITH A COUNSELING AGENCY WITHIN THIRTY-THREE (33) DAYS OF THE POSTMARK DATE OF THIS NOTICE AND FILE AN APPLICATION WITH THE PHFA WITHIN THIRTY (30) DAYS OF THAT MEETING, THEN THE LENDER WILL BE TEMPORARILY PREVENTED FROM STARTING A FORECLOSURE ACTION AGAINST YOUR PROPERTY, AS EXPLAINED ABOVE, IN THE SECTION CALLED "TEMPORARY STAY OF FORECLOSURE." YOU HAVE THE RIGHT TO FILE A HEMAP APPLICATION EVEN BEYOND THESE TIME PERIODS. A LATE APPLICATION WILL NOT PREVENT THE LENDER FROM STARTING A FORECLOSURE ACTION, BUT IF YOUR APPLICATION IS EVENTUALLY APPROVED AT ANY TIME BEFORE A SHERIFF'S SALE, THE FORECLOSURE WILL BE STOPPED. AGENCY ACTION - Available funds for emergency mortgage assistance are very limited. They will be disbursed by the Agency under the eligibility criteria established by the Act. The Pennsylvania Housing Finance Agency has sixty (60) days to make a decision after it receives your application. During that time, no foreclosure proceedings will be pursued against you if you have met the time requirements set forth above. You will be notified directly by the Pennsylvania Housing Finance Agency of its decision on your application. NOTICE OF OWNER'S RIGHTS YOU MAY BE ABLE TO PREVENT THIS SHERIFF'S SALE To prevent this Sheriffs Sale you must take immediate action: 1. The sale will be cancelled if you pay back to JPMorgan Chase Bank, National Association successor by merger to Chase Home Finance LLC successor by merger to Chase Manhattan Mortgage Corporation the amount of the judgment plus costs or the back payments, late charges, costs, and reasonable attorney's fees due. To find out how much you must pay, you may call: (610)278-6800. 2. You may be able to stop the sale by filing a petition asking the Court to strike or open the judgment, if the judgment was improperly entered. You may also ask the Court to postpone the sale for good cause. 3. You may be able to stop the sale through other legal proceedings. 4. You may need an attorney to assert your rights. The sooner you contact one, the more chance you will have of stopping the sale. (See notice on page two of how to obtain an attorney.) YOU MAY STILL BE ABLE TO SAVE YOUR PROPERTY AND YOU HAVE OTHER RIGHTS EVEN IF THE SHERIFF'S SALE DOES TAKE PLACE. 5. If the Sheriffs Sale is not stopped, your property will be sold to the highest bidder. You may find out the price bid by calling (610)278-6800. 6. You may be able to petition the Court to set aside the sale if the bid price was grossly inadequate compared to the value of your property. 7. The sale will go through only if the buyer pays the Sheriff the full amount due in the sale. To find out if this has happened you may call 717-240-6390. 8. If the amount due from the buyer is not paid to the Sheriff, you will remain the owner of the property as if the sale never happened. 9. You have a right to remain in the property until the full amount due is paid to the Sheriff and the Sheriff gives a deed to the buyer. At that time, the buyer may bring legal proceedings to evict you. 10. You may be entitled to a share of the money, which was paid for your house. A schedule of distribution of the money bid for your house will be filed by the Sheriff no later than thirty days after the Sheriff Sale. This schedule will state who will be receiving the money. The money will be paid out in accordance with this schedule unless exceptions (reasons why the proposed distribution is wrong) are filed with the Sheriff within ten (10) days after the date of filing of said schedule. 11. You may also have other rights and defenses or ways of getting your house back, if you act immediately after the sale. YOU SHOULD TAKE THIS PAPER TO YOUR LAWYER AT ONCE.
